Rent The Runway logo

Senior Software Engineer - Full Stack/Front End

Rent The Runway

Senior Software Engineer, Full Stack/Front End

About Rent The Runway

Rent the Runway is a pioneering company in the fashion industry, offering a unique service known as the "Closet in the Cloud." This service allows customers to subscribe, rent items a-la-carte, and shop resale from hundreds of designer brands. The company has established a significant presence in the fashion industry and is known for its innovative approach to clothing rental and resale.

Galway Office

Rent The Runway's European Technology Hub is located in Galway, Ireland. This office plays a crucial role in the company's technology development, focusing on software engineering, product development, machine learning engineering, and data science. The Galway team is integral to tackling core technology challenges and influencing the next generation of services critical to Rent The Runway’s success.

Role Overview

As a Senior Software Engineer at Rent The Runway, you will be part of a dynamic engineering team that practices continuous integration, test-driven development, and engages in constant peer code reviews and pair programming. You will work on both new product features and technical enhancements, contributing to the company's homegrown Warehouse Management System.

Responsibilities

  • Participate in all aspects of agile software development, including design, implementation, testing, and deployment of microservices to Google Cloud Platform.
  • Find architectural and internal design improvements to enhance the performance of key product features.
  • Develop clean, testable, scalable systems using technologies such as Java, ReactJS, Redis, JavaScript, RabbitMQ, MySQL, MongoDB, Kotlin, SpringBoot, and Splunk.
  • Deliver software on a sustainable schedule that maintains work-life balance.
  • Collaborate with business stakeholders to identify software solutions to business challenges.
  • Work as part of a cross-functional development team.

Qualifications

  • Degree in computer science, software engineering, or equivalent experience.
  • 5+ years of programming experience with professional experience in OOP concepts and design patterns using Java and JavaScript (ReactJS).
  • Experience in shipping multiple large, complex software projects.
  • Ability to learn new tools and technologies quickly.
  • Exceptional communication skills and a collaborative mindset.

Benefits

Rent the Runway offers a comprehensive benefits package that includes generous paid time off, universal paid parental leave, a paid sabbatical after five years of service, a competitive stakeholder pension, comprehensive health and dental care, and company-wide events and outings. The role is hybrid, allowing for remote work 2-3 days per week.

Rent the Runway is committed to creating an inclusive workplace and is an equal opportunity employer. The company prohibits discrimination against any applicant or employee on any legally-recognized basis.

How to Apply

Interested candidates are encouraged to apply through the Rent The Runway careers page. By submitting your application, you acknowledge Rent the Runway's Candidate Privacy Policy.

Benefits
Extracted with AI

  • Generous Paid Time Off including annual leave, paid bereavement, and family sick leave
  • Universal Paid Parental Leave for both parents + flexible return to work program
  • Paid Sabbatical after 5 years of continuous service
  • Competitive Stakeholder Pension
  • Comprehensive health, dental care and dependents care from day 1 of employment
  • Company wide events and outings
  • Hybrid Work - option to work remotely 2-3 days per week

Similar jobs

Last update: 23 minutes ago

Squarespace logo
Squarespace

Senior Frontend Software Engineer

Join Squarespace as a Senior Frontend Software Engineer, focusing on JavaScript, React.js, and Angular in a hybrid work environment.

Super.com logo
Super.com

Intermediate Full Stack Software Engineer

Join Super.com as an Intermediate Full Stack Software Engineer, working with React, Python, and Node.js in a remote role.

Walmart logo
Walmart

Senior Software Engineer - Front-End

Join Walmart as a Senior Software Engineer - Front-End, using React and React Native to build impactful solutions.

Walmart logo
Walmart

Senior Software Engineer - Fullstack (Java, Kafka, Spring, React Native, ReactJS, K8S)

Join Walmart as a Senior Fullstack Software Engineer, working with Java, Kafka, Spring, React Native, and Kubernetes in Bentonville, AR.

Staffbase logo
Staffbase

Full Stack Engineer with Java, React.js, and Microservices

Join Staffbase as a Full Stack Engineer in Berlin. Work with Java, React.js, and Microservices in a hybrid environment.

Super.com logo
Super.com

Remote Full Stack Software Engineer (Product)

Join Super.com as a Remote Full Stack Software Engineer to build fintech and travel products using React, Python, and Node.js.

Airbnb logo
Airbnb

Senior Fullstack Software Engineer (Contract)

Join Airbnb as a Senior Fullstack Software Engineer (Contract) to design and develop robust backend systems remotely.

Runway logo
Runway

Staff Frontend Engineer

Join Runway as a Staff Frontend Engineer to build AI-powered video tools using React.js, TypeScript, and more. Remote position.

Trust In SODA logo
Trust In SODA

Full Stack Engineer with Angular and JavaScript

Join a leading insurance firm as a Full Stack Engineer in Galway, focusing on Angular and JavaScript development.

Workiva logo
Workiva

Senior Software Engineer - Frontend with AI/ML Focus

Senior Software Engineer role focused on frontend development with AI/ML, using Dart and TypeScript, offering remote work.

TruckSmarter logo
TruckSmarter

Senior Software Engineer - Frontend (React, TypeScript)

Join TruckSmarter as a Senior Frontend Engineer to build scalable systems using React and TypeScript.

SEON logo
SEON

Senior Full Stack Engineer (Customer Platform)

Join SEON as a Senior Full Stack Engineer in Budapest. Work with TypeScript, React, and NestJS to enhance fraud prevention.

Walmart logo
Walmart

Senior Full Stack Software Engineer (React Native, Java)

Join Walmart as a Senior Full Stack Software Engineer, specializing in React Native and Java, to develop cutting-edge user interfaces and mobile applications.

MNTN logo
MNTN

Senior Full Stack Engineer

Join MNTN as a Senior Full Stack Engineer to develop high-performance applications using React.js, Node.js, and GraphQL.

Wolfjaw Studios logo
Wolfjaw Studios

Senior Full Stack Software Engineer - Frontend Focused

Join Wolfjaw Studios as a Senior Full Stack Software Engineer focused on frontend development with React and TypeScript.

Picsart logo
Picsart

Senior Web Software Engineer (React.js, NextJS, Web Performance)

Join Picsart as a Senior Web Software Engineer to drive growth through web channels using React.js and NextJS.

Betterment logo
Betterment

Full Stack Software Engineer - Product Engineering

Join Betterment as a Full Stack Software Engineer in NYC, focusing on product engineering with React.js, GraphQL, and Ruby on Rails.

Updater logo
Updater

Senior Fullstack Engineer with UX Focus

Join Updater as a Senior Fullstack Engineer focusing on UX, using React, TypeScript, GraphQL, and Ruby. Remote position with competitive salary.

The Seattle Times logo
The Seattle Times

Senior Software Engineer (Full Stack, Front-End Focus)

Join The Seattle Times as a Senior Software Engineer focusing on full stack and front-end development. Work with React, PHP, and AWS.

Picsart logo
Picsart

Senior Web Software Engineer (React.js, NextJS, Web Performance)

Join Picsart as a Senior Web Software Engineer to drive growth on our web channel using React.js and NextJS.

hy – the Axel Springer Consulting Group logo
hy – the Axel Springer Consulting Group

Senior Frontend Developer with React and TypeScript

Join us as a Senior Frontend Developer in Berlin, specializing in React, TypeScript, and AI-based applications.

PayPal logo
PayPal

Senior Fullstack Engineer

Join PayPal as a Senior Fullstack Engineer to design and optimize global payment systems using JavaScript, React, and GCP.

Replo logo
Replo

Mid to Senior Full-Stack Software Engineer (TypeScript/React/Node.js)

Join Replo as a Mid to Senior Full-Stack Engineer, focusing on TypeScript, React, and Node.js in a hybrid role in San Francisco.

Glooko logo
Glooko

Senior Full-Stack Software Engineer (Node.js, React.js)

Join Glooko as a Senior Full-Stack Software Engineer in Paris. Work with Node.js, React.js in a hybrid role.